Text: NE555/SA555/NA555 PRECISION TIMERS Description Pin Assignments N EW PRODU CT These devices are precision timing circuits capable of producing accurate time delays or oscillation. In the timedelay or monostable mode of operation, the timed interval is controlled by a single external resistor and capacitor network.
